Kestävyystestaus tietokannan suorituskyvyn arvioimiseksi pitkäaikaisten toimintojen aikana
Endurance Testing for Database Performance During Prolonged Operations auttaa varmistamaan tietokannan vakauden ja tehokkuuden pitkien työkuormien aikana. Käyttämällä LoadFocusia voit simuloida tuhansia samanaikaisia tietokantatapahtumia yli 26 pilvialueelta tunnistamaan hidastumisia, muistivuotoja ja suorituskyvyn heikkenemistä jatkuvan kuormituksen alla.
Mikä on Endurance Testing tietokannan suorituskyvylle?
Endurance testing arvioi, miten tietokanta suoriutuu jatkuvasta työmäärästä pitkän ajanjakson ajan. Tämä malli hyödyntää LoadFocus -palvelua (LoadFocus Load Testing Service) suorittaakseen suuria mittakaava- ja pitkäkestoisia tietokantatransaktioita, auttaen tunnistamaan mahdolliset suorituskyvyn heikkenemiset, muistivuodot ja järjestelmän hidastumiset.
Tämä malli on suunniteltu tarjoamaan rakenteellinen lähestymistapa tietokannan joustavuuden testaamiseen, varmistaen pitkäaikaisen luotettavuuden jatkuvan stressin alla.
Miten tämä malli auttaa?
Tämän mallin avulla voit:
- Simuloida pitkittyneitä tietokantatoimintoja suuressa samanaikaisuudessa
- Tunnistaa hitaat kyselyt, muistiongelmat ja pullonkaulat
- Seurata vastausaikoja, viivettä ja virhetasoja ajan mittaan
- Varmistaa tietokannan vakauden liiketoiminnan kannalta kriittisissä sovelluksissa
Miksi suorittaa Endurance Testing tietokannoille?
Tietokannat käsittelevät valtavia määriä tietoa ja transaktioita. Ilman endurance testingiä järjestelmäsi saattaa kokea suorituskyvyn heikkenemistä, mikä johtaa hitaisiin kyselyihin, kasvavaan viiveeseen ja jopa järjestelmähäiriöihin ajan mittaan. Tämä malli varmistaa, että:
- Tietokannat voivat kestää suuria transaktiomääriä ilman heikkenemistä
- Resurssivuodot ja hitaat muistin kertymiset tunnistetaan varhain
- Pitkäkestoiset kyselyt optimoidaan ennen kuin ne aiheuttavat vikoja
Miten LoadFocus tukee tietokantojen Endurance Testingiä
LoadFocus mahdollistaa suuren mittakaavan endurance testingin ominaisuuksilla kuten:
- Tuhansia samanaikaisia transaktioita yli 26 pilvialueelta
- Tietokannan suorituskyvyn mittausmetriikkojen reaaliaikainen seuranta
- Vikojen havaitseminen, suorituskykylokit ja historiallisen trendianalyysin
Tämän mallin avainominaisuudet
1. Pitkäkestoinen kuormituksen simulointi
Suorita jatkuvia kyselyitä tunteja tai päiviä analysoidaksesi pitkän aikavälin suorituskykytrendejä.
2. Kyselyn suorituskyvyn seuranta
Seuraa kyselyn suoritusaikoja, hitaita kyselyjä ja indeksitehokkuutta ajan mittaan.
3. Resurssien kulutuksen analysointi
Mittaa CPU:n, muistin, levyn I/O:n ja tietokantayhteyksien käyttöä.
4. Virhetason seuranta
Havaitse epäonnistumiset kuten transaktion palautukset, lukitukset ja aikakatkaisuvirheet.
5. Tietojen johdonmukaisuustarkistukset
Varmista, että pitkäkestoiset toiminnot eivät johda tietojen epäjohdonmukaisuuksiin.
Tietokannan suorituskykyongelmien havaitseminen Endurance Testingin aikana
LoadFocus tarjoaa reaaliaikaisia koontinäyttöjä tietokannan viiveestä, kyselyvasteajoista ja resurssien käytöstä, mahdollistaen tiimien nopean ongelmien havaitsemisen ja lieventämisen.
Parhaat käytännöt pitkäkestoiselle tietokantatestaukselle
- Suorita testit tuotantoympäristössä: Varmista, että testausolosuhteet vastaavat todellista käyttöä.
- Seuraa tietokannan mittareita jatkuvasti: Käytä LoadFocusia seuraamaan trendejä ajan mittaan.
- Optimoi kyselyt ennen Endurance Testingiä: Vähennä riskiä tehottomien kyselyjen heikentämisestä.
- Simuloi todellisen maailman työmäärät: Sisällytä lisäykset, päivitykset, poistot ja monimutkaiset liitokset.
- Testaa datan kasvun vaikutus: Havainnoi suorituskykyä tietokannan koon kasvaessa.
Miten käyttää tätä mallia
Asettaaksesi ja suorittaaksesi endurance testingin LoadFocusilla, seuraa näitä vaiheita:
- Tuo malli: Lisää se LoadFocus-projektiisi.
- Määritä tietokantatransaktiot: Aseta luku-, kirjoitus-, päivitys- ja poisto-operaatiot.
- Määritä kuormitustasot: Määritä samanaikaisuus, testin kesto ja transaktion taajuus.
- Suorita testi: Suorita endurance testi ja seuraa reaaliaikaisia mittareita.
- Analysoi tulokset: Käytä LoadFocus-raportteja havaitaksesi trendejä ja optimoidaksesi suorituskykyä.
Miksi valita LoadFocus tietokantojen Endurance Testingiin?
LoadFocus yksinkertaistaa endurance testingiä ominaisuuksilla kuten:
- Globaali kuormituksen jakelu: Luo liikennettä yli 26 pilvialueelta.
- Skalautuva virtuaalikäyttäjäsimulaatio: Suorita testejä tuhansilla samanaikaisilla transaktioilla.
- Yksityiskohtaiset suorituskykyraportit: Seuraa pitkän aikavälin tietokannan käyttäytymistä edistyneellä analytiikalla.
- CI/CD-integraatio: Automaattinen endurance testing osana jatkuvan käyttöönoton putkistoja.
Lopulliset ajatukset
Tämä malli auttaa sinua varmistamaan pitkäaikaisen tietokannan suorituskyvyn ja vakauden. Hyödyntämällä LoadFocusia voit ennakoivasti tunnistaa ja korjata suoritusongelmat ennen kuin ne vaikuttavat käyttäjiin, varmistaen tietokantasi pysyy reagoivana ja luotettavana pitkäaikaisissa työmäärissä.
Kuinka nopea on verkkosivustosi?
Nosta sen nopeutta ja SEO:ta saumattomasti ilmaisella nopeustestillämme.Ansaitset parempia testauspalveluja
Vahvista digitaalinen kokemuksesi! Kattava ja käyttäjäystävällinen pilvialusta Kuormitus- ja nopeustestaukseen ja seurantaan.Aloita testaaminen nyt→